Can you move out of state while financing a car?

Most vehicle finance agreements do not allow the consumer to move the vehicle to another country. … In most finance agreements, you must notify the lender that you have moved out of state and be sure that the vehicle is properly titled and registered in the new state. Taxes.

Can you switch cars while financing?

Can you trade in a financed car? The answer is yes, absolutely! However, you should know that trading in a financed car doesn’t make the loan go away: You’ll still be on the hook for the remaining balance, even after you’ve turned the car into the dealership.

What is title hopping?

Title jumping is the act of buying a vehicle and selling it without registering the vehicle in your name. The title “jumps” from one owner to the next, without any record. Title jumping is also known as a jumped title or floated title.26 juil. 2017

Do I have to change car insurance if I move states?

Although you don’t have to change car insurance when moving states, it often makes sense for drivers to make the switch. Insurance agents are typically licensed only in a single state, and different states have different laws about insurance coverage.3 mar. 2021

Will a dealership buy my car if I still owe?

One option is trading in your old car during the process of buying your next vehicle at a dealership. … If you still owe, the dealership takes your old car, pay the loan balance to assume possession of the title, and then it’s theirs to resell. The dealer takes care of all the paperwork for you.18 juil. 2018

What happens if I don’t want my financed car anymore?

If you simply can’t afford your car payments any longer, you could ask the dealer to agree to voluntary repossession. In this scenario, you tell the lender you can no longer make payments ask them to take the car back. You hand over the keys and you may also have to hand over money to make up the value of the loan.

What happens if you give back a financed car?

When you voluntarily surrender your vehicle, the lender will sell the car to recover as much of the money owed as possible. If the car is sold for less than the amount you owe on the loan, you will still be responsible for paying the remaining amount—the deficiency balance.22 jan. 2021

Can you back out of a car deal after signing?

The vast majority of car dealers have no written policies that allow you to rescind the purchase agreement you’ve signed. This means your only recourse is to plead your case. You can say that you have discovered you don’t like the car or that it will stretch your budget and put you in dire financial straits.
